🛡️ Mitigation and Patching: The Ongoing Battle

To mitigate the risk of Windows vulnerabilities, users and organizations can take several steps, including keeping their operating system and software up to date, using anti-virus software, and implementing a robust security protocol. As recommended by the SANS Institute, a leading cybersecurity training organization, users should also use strong passwords, enable two-factor authentication, and limit user privileges to reduce the attack surface. Additionally, organizations can use tools like Windows Defender and Microsoft Intune to detect and respond to vulnerabilities. According to a report by the cybersecurity firm CrowdStrike, the use of these tools can significantly reduce the risk of a successful attack. Frequently Asked Questions

What is a Windows vulnerability?

A Windows vulnerability is a flaw or weakness in the Windows operating system that can be exploited by hackers to gain unauthorized access or control.

How can I protect myself from Windows vulnerabilities?

To protect yourself from Windows vulnerabilities, keep your operating system and software up to date, use anti-virus software, and implement a robust security protocol.

What is the most common type of Windows vulnerability?

The most common type of Windows vulnerability is a buffer overflow vulnerability, which occurs when a program writes more data to a buffer than it is designed to hold.

How often are new Windows vulnerabilities discovered?

New Windows vulnerabilities are discovered on a regular basis, with thousands of flaws reported each year.

What is the impact of Windows vulnerabilities on cybersecurity?

Windows vulnerabilities can have a significant impact on cybersecurity, as they can be exploited by hackers to gain unauthorized access or control, leading to data breaches, ransomware attacks, and other types of cyber attacks.
